**Ticket #FAC — Hardware lab access, Pellwick Annex**

Hi folks — the contractors from Strowden Fitting are on site this week to recalibrate the bench equipment in the hardware lab. Their visitor passes don't cover that zone, so we've set up temporary keypad access on the lab's rear door. Valid through Friday only. The temporary entry code is as follows.

turnstile pass: bdg-YEOZLM-79341408

Subject: Handover — payment retry idempotency

Hey Tomas,

Quick handover: the Brindlepay retry worker was double-charging because idempotency keys rotated on each retry. I patched it to reuse the original key; fix is in review now. Nothing else is on fire. If reviewers have questions about the key derivation, they should write to the payments squad.

escalation mailbox, yawep-fahog: fenwyn_olidor@qirvancorp.internal

**Q: How does pagination work in the Mossgate public API?**

Future maintainers, please don't "fix" this back to offset/limit. Mossgate uses opaque cursor tokens: each list response includes a `next_cursor`, and clients pass it back verbatim. Cursors encode a snapshot position, so results stay stable even while writes happen — offsets can't do that at our scale. Tokens expire after 15 minutes by design. If you need to regenerate the cursor signing secret in the sandbox, the admin tool prompts for the recovery passphrase given below.

strongbox words: druath-quenael

# Break-Glass Access: Lathergate Locker Flow

When the laundry-locker access flow fails entirely — app unlock, kiosk codes, and attendant override all down — support may invoke break-glass access. This opens all lockers at a site in read-and-release mode so residents can retrieve items. Use only after confirming a full outage and notifying the site lead. Every invocation is logged and reviewed. Open the emergency panel, select the affected site, and confirm. The panel will then prompt for the recovery passphrase shown below.

recovery phrase for fajeg-kawep: druix-gorius-briax-ulaeth-fraox-lammir-pelox-jormir-pelwyn-julir